news 2026/6/12 21:58:33

别再为FusionCompute CNA安装发愁了!用VMware Workstation 16 Pro手把手带你避坑(附8.0.0镜像下载)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
别再为FusionCompute CNA安装发愁了!用VMware Workstation 16 Pro手把手带你避坑(附8.0.0镜像下载)

零基础玩转FusionCompute CNA:VMware Workstation实战避坑指南

虚拟化技术正在重塑企业IT架构的底层逻辑,而华为FusionCompute作为国产虚拟化平台的代表,其CNA(Computing Node Agent)组件的部署往往是技术入门的第一个实战环节。许多初学者在个人实验环境中使用VMware Workstation模拟部署时,常会遇到界面交互不直观、配置参数不明确等"新手墙"。本文将彻底拆解这些痛点,用最接地气的方式带您完成从镜像获取到系统配置的全流程。

1. 实验环境精准配置

在VMware Workstation 16 Pro上部署CNA 8.0.0之前,需要特别注意硬件资源的合理分配。不同于普通Linux系统,CNA对资源有特定要求:

关键配置参数对照表

组件最低要求推荐配置生产环境参考
内存4GB8GB64GB+
vCPU核心数1216+
磁盘空间60GB100GB1TB+
虚拟化引擎必须开启VT-x/AMD-V优先选择"Intel VT-x/EPT"硬件直通

提示:在BIOS中开启虚拟化支持是必要前提,可通过任务管理器→性能标签页查看虚拟化是否已启用

安装过程中最易出错的环节是磁盘分区设置。建议采用以下分区方案:

/boot 1GB # 引导分区 swap 4GB # 交换分区(建议为内存的1-1.5倍) / 剩余空间 # 根分区

2. 镜像获取与验证技巧

获取正版镜像的合法渠道往往被初学者忽视。华为企业技术支持网站(需企业账号)是官方来源,但个人学习者可以通过以下替代方案:

  • 华为技术社区开发者计划
  • 授权培训合作伙伴提供的实验镜像
  • 技术峰会现场资料包

下载完成后务必进行完整性校验:

sha256sum FusionCompute_CNA-8.0.0-X86_64.iso # 对比官方公布的校验值:a1b2c3d4e5f6...

常见安装介质问题排查:

  • 若出现"Missing operating system"提示,可能是ISO写入错误
  • 启动时卡在"Loading /install..."界面,建议重新下载镜像
  • 安装过程中断,检查VMware虚拟光驱设置是否保持连接

3. 交互式安装全流程解析

CNA安装界面采用文本模式,键盘操作有其特定逻辑:

导航控制速查表

按键功能替代方案
Tab字段间跳转方向键
空格单选项目选择/取消Enter键确认
Alt+字母快速访问带下划线选项鼠标不可用

网络配置是最大难点之一,典型配置示例:

IP地址: 192.168.1.100 子网掩码: 255.255.255.0 网关: 192.168.1.1 DNS: 8.8.8.8

注意:必须先在Network配置中选择"Connect now",否则网关设置不会生效

时区设置有个隐藏技巧:连续按T键可以快速定位到"Asia/Shanghai",比逐级展开效率更高。密码策略要求必须包含:

  • 至少8个字符
  • 大小写字母组合
  • 数字或特殊符号

4. 安装后关键检查项

系统安装完成只是第一步,这些验证步骤决定后续使用体验:

必备服务状态检查

systemctl status fc-nova-compute # 计算节点服务 systemctl status fc-manager # 管理服务 systemctl status network # 网络服务

常见异常处理方案:

  • 若出现"Failed to connect to message bus"错误,尝试:
    systemctl restart dbus
  • 网络连通性测试建议使用:
    ping -c 4 114.114.114.114 curl -I http://www.example.com

磁盘性能优化配置(可选):

echo 'vm.dirty_ratio = 10' >> /etc/sysctl.conf echo 'vm.swappiness = 30' >> /etc/sysctl.conf sysctl -p

5. 实验环境扩展技巧

当基础CNA运行稳定后,可以尝试这些进阶配置:

多节点实验架构

graph LR A[物理主机] --> B[VMware Workstation] B --> C[CNA-01] B --> D[CNA-02] B --> E[VRM]

内存优化方案(适用于资源有限的主机):

  • 关闭图形界面:systemctl set-default multi-user.target
  • 调整服务并发数:修改/etc/fc/fc.conf中的worker配置
  • 使用内存压缩:在VMware设置中启用"Memory Compression"

我曾在一台16GB内存的笔记本上成功部署过三节点集群,关键是把每个CNA的内存降至3GB,VRM配置4GB,并通过swap分区弥补内存不足。虽然性能有所折扣,但完全满足功能验证需求。

6. 排错工具箱

这些命令能快速定位90%的安装问题:

诊断命令速查

dmesg | grep error # 查看内核错误 journalctl -xe # 检查系统日志 df -h # 磁盘空间监控 free -m # 内存使用情况 ip a # 网络接口状态

典型故障处理流程:

  1. 检查/var/log/fc-install.log安装日志
  2. 确认VMware Tools是否影响运行(有时需要卸载)
  3. 测试NTP时间同步状态:ntpstat
  4. 验证存储挂载点:mount | grep /dev/sd

遇到安装界面卡死时,可以尝试:

  • 关闭虚拟机3D加速功能
  • 调整显存为4MB
  • 禁用USB控制器等外围设备

7. 效能提升实战

通过这些调整可以让实验环境运行更流畅:

性能调优参数对比

调整项默认值优化值效果
内存预留100%避免内存交换
CPU热添加关闭开启动态调整计算资源
磁盘预分配延迟立即提升I/O性能
虚拟化引擎自动HV开启增强嵌套虚拟化支持

建议的启动参数调整:

GRUB_CMDLINE_LINUX="console=tty0 hugepages=1024 transparent_hugepage=never"

网络延迟优化技巧:

  • 使用VMXNET3网卡类型
  • 开启TSO/GSO特性
  • 禁用IPv6(如环境不需要)

8. 学习路径规划

掌握基础部署后,可以按这个路线深入:

技能进阶路线图

  1. 基础部署

    • 单节点安装
    • 网络配置
    • 存储挂载
  2. 集群管理

    • 主备VRM部署
    • 计算资源池
    • 分布式交换机
  3. 高级特性

    • 虚拟机HA
    • DRS动态调度
    • 存储热迁移

配套学习资源:

  • 华为官方文档《FusionCompute 8.0.0 安装指南》
  • 虚拟化技术社区实战案例
  • 云计算认证培训实验手册

在真实项目环境中,我们通常会先用VMware Workstation验证部署方案,确认无误后再在生产环境实施。这种"先模拟后上线"的工作流,能有效降低实施风险。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 16:03:57

如何快速免费解锁Wand游戏修改器完整功能:终极指南

如何快速免费解锁Wand游戏修改器完整功能:终极指南 【免费下载链接】Wand-Enhancer Advanced UX and interoperability extension for Wand (WeMod) app 项目地址: https://gitcode.com/gh_mirrors/we/Wand-Enhancer 你是否厌倦了每次使用Wand(原…

作者头像 李华
网站建设 2026/6/9 16:01:54

K30微控制器外设时序与电气特性实战指南:从数据手册到稳定硬件设计

1. 项目概述与核心价值在嵌入式硬件开发领域,尤其是基于ARM Cortex-M内核的微控制器应用,一个经常被新手甚至部分有经验的工程师忽视的“暗礁”,就是数据手册中那些密密麻麻的时序图和电气特性表格。很多人拿到一颗像K30这样的芯片&#xff0…

作者头像 李华